Gorya is sat at home with her family around the coffee table. She was questioning a lot after that conversation with Kaning and Uncle Ga a few hours ago. She didn't know whether she should actually quit her new school or not.

"Today is Gorya's 222nd day in Kocher High School. I pull out all the stops to celebrate it." Gorya's dad says excitedly. Her mom and brother cheer in happiness as they all sit around the coffee table with their dinner.

"Eat as much as you want. Your dad wanted to treat us all." Gorya's mom says as she sits on the floor with the rest. Until her face drops.

"Wait. Gorya... Why are your shoes worn out? How long have they been in this condition? Don't your friends tease you when you wear them to school?" Gorya's mom says worried.

"They are still wearable so I'll keep wearing them. We should be frugal. We don't come from money." Gorya says and her dads head instantly turns.

"What? We don't come from money? We do have money. That's why I bought roast duck." Gorya's dad says, pulling out a bag.

"Don't talk crazy, Dad. How is it possible? Roast duck?" Gorya's brother, Glakao, says excitedly.

Gorya's dad drops the roast duck out of the bag and onto a place. It doesn't look that advertising but for what they can afford, it was the best they had.

"Roast duck rib with rice. All for 19 baht." Gorya's dad says. Everyone stares at the roast duck in confusion.

"Excellent, Dad. You do know how to spend money!" Glakao says, lightening the mood.

Gorya looks at everyone and frowns.

"All of you are suffering because of me going to that school." Gorya says sadly.

Her mom strokes her hair and then places her hand on her back.

"Who's suffering? We are proud. A small family like ours can send our daughter to a top school! The lady next door is shocked. We are so proud" her mom says smiling.

"Very much" her dad adds. "I'm not a good student or a good athlete. I cant be on a scholarship like you. You're the one thing that I can show off to my friend." Glakao says proudly.

"Don't you worry about the expenses. Books, clothes, or miscellaneous costs may be expensive, but your mom and I intend to find money to support it." Her dad says.

Gorya smiles slightly, then looks back down at her plate with a frown.

"Why that face? Problems at school?" Her mom asks concerned.

"A little bit" Gorya says, playing with her food.

"Hang in there. I know your school is nothing like home, and you worry about the family expenses, but being at the top school is an entrance to high society and investing in your future. We are all willing to sacrifice for you to have a better life." Her mom says inspirationally.

Gorya looks up and smiles at her mom.

"Most importantly, attending a top school gives you a chance to meet and fall in love with a handsome rich guy!" Her mom says excitedly.

Gorya rolls her eyes and looks away. Everyone other than her mom facepalms at her comment.

"Such a chance is rare!" Gorya's mom says.

"So close. Enough. I'll stop sulking, let's eat." Gorya says and everyone cheers. She hates when her mom talks about meeting a 'handsome rich guy'. It's not something she wants to do, she doesn't want to fall in love with someone because of their money. She wants to find true love.

"One, two, three, Yeah!" They all shout as they raise a piece of roast duck. They laugh and begin to eat.

Whilst the family all talk, Gorya notices a poster on the floor. It was of Mira, her inspiration to go to Kocher High School. When Gorya was joining the school, Mira was giving a speech, the speech was so inspirational that Gorya decided to join there and then. She will never forget that day.

-The next day, in school-

"Am i that naive? I honestly thought going to this school would be nothing but beautiful. You may already know that only a few scholarships are offered at this school, and that most students who go here are wealthy. But don't worry you won't belong the school, don't hold on to any statuses, financial or social. I believe that the most important thing is we all have the right to dream. This is our time. If you believe in yourself and follow your dream, a bright future awaits for you." Mira says.

Gorya was sat in the cafeteria watching a video of Mira's speech. She looked up from her phone and looked up at the F4 seating area. It was on the floor above the cafeteria but like a balcony, so they could watch down on everyone. F4 walked into their seating area and all the girls looked up at them and blew kisses.

Gorya put her head back down and frowned, continuing to watch the video until...

"Are you watching Mira's clip?" Hana says as she places her tray on the table and sits down next to Gorya. "She's the coolest, don't you think?" Hana adds.

"You know her too?" Gorya asks excitedly.

"How can i not? Mira is my idol. I decided to go to this school because of her." Hana says smiling.

"Same here." Gorya says as her smile fades and she looks back down at her phone.

"Is anything bothering you?" Hana asks, noticing her smile fade. "You look upset. Are you thinking about yesterday?" Hana adds, Gorya nods.

"Yes." Gorya says.

"I'm feeling bad too. That kind of bullying is awful. I must thank you for warning me, otherwise, I may have helped him and got myself in trouble. Thank you, friend" Hana says, hugging Gorya's arm.

Gorya smiles and turns away as it fades.

"How about this? Let's focus on schoolwork, stay quiet and safe until graduation." Gorya says, putting a hand next to her face so no one can see what she is saying.

Hana smiles and nods. "Stay quiet and safe for a bright future, like what Mira said" Hana says, also putting a hand next to her face. They both laugh.

"I have to go" Hana says, grabbing her tray and standing up. "See you" Gorya says as she looks back down at her phone.

Hana walks off until the sound of food dropping on the floor silences the whole cafeteria. Gorya turns and sees Hana's food fall off her tray onto someone's shoe.

Thyme's shoe.

Hana stood in front of Thyme, shaking and frightened as the rest of F4 stood behind him. Thyme looked up from his shoe and at Hana directly. Gorya looks away, worried for her friend.

"Is this your way of approaching a guy?" Thyme says. Hana stands, holding tightly to her tray, shaking out of fear.

"Thyme, I'm so sorry, I didn't mean to. I'll have your shoes cleaned or buy you a new pair." Hana says, a shake in her voice.

"Buy a new pair? Do you know what these are? These are tailor-made in Paris. Can you buy these?" Thyme says.

"Thyme, go easy on her. She's cute." MJ says.

"Thyme, I want to make it up to you. I'll do whatever it takes just as long as you forgive me." Hana says as she grabs Thymes hand but he pulls it away aggressively.

"Whatever it takes?" Thyme says as a smirk grows on his face. "What would that be?" He adds.

"She can clean your shoes now!" A student shouts. "Or lick them" Another student adds.

"That?" Thyme asks. "I wouldn't mind though" he says as he pushes his shoe closer to Hana.

"Lick it, if you do it, I may forgive you" Thyme says.

"Lick it. Lick it. Lick it." All the students cheer.

The cheering got so frustrating. Gorya couldn't stand sitting their whilst her friend was about to be forced to like a dirty shoe. Hana was crying, Gorya couldn't deal with this anymore.

She slammed her hands on the desk and stood up, causing everyone to stop cheering. She stood there for a second, rethinking what she was about to do, but it was too late to turn back. Everyone was looking at her.

She gathered her strength and walked over to Thyme, standing in front of him with her head down.

"What are you doing?" Thyme asks. Gorya was shocked that she did that so it took her time to answer. "Answer me." He adds.

"I think it's too much." Gorya says as she looks Thyme in the eyes. All of F4 look at her in shock. "What did you just say?" Thyme asks.

"I said, I think it's too much. You can see my friend didn't mean to. Cant you forgive her? Please spare her." Gorya asks, looking him in the eyes.

"You dare order me around?" Thyme says as a smirk grows on his face.

"I'm not..." Gorya says as she looks up at Thyme.

She looks back down in fear.

"Sure. Sure. I forgive your friend, as per your order." Thyme says.

"You misunderstood, I didn't..." Gorya says as she is cut off by Thyme walking towards Hana.

"You're lucky to have such a good friend." Thyme says in Hana's ear as he leans back and looks at Gorya before walking away.

The rest of F4 follow him, leaving Gorya, standing in the middle of the cafeteria, terrified.
